Effect of prenatal exposure to methylmercury (MeHg) on the glutathione (G-SH) levels and lipid peroxidation in the fetal brain was examined. Pregnant ICR mice mere injected with 3 mgHg/kg of:MeHg on gestational day 12, 13 and 14 (G12-14). On the G14 or G17, the fetal brains were removed and their GSH levels and thiobarbituric acid-reactive substances (TBARS) levels were determined. On the G17, GSH level of MeHg-treated fetal brain was significantly higher than that of the control brain; the TEARS level showed the similar trend but the difference was not significant. These results indicated that the prenatal MeHg treatment disturbed the normal GSH level in the fetal brain and warranted further investigation on the significance of this GSH perturbation.
